Klaviyo vs Omnisend — Which Email Platform Is Right for Your D2C Brand?
Klaviyo and Omnisend are the two most popular email and SMS platforms for Shopify D2C brands. Klaviyo dominates at scale with deeper analytics, predictive AI and more powerful segmentation. Omnisend wins on price-to-value for growing brands. Here is the honest comparison for every revenue stage.

Klaviyo vs Omnisend — Feature by Feature
| Feature | Klaviyo | Omnisend |
|---|---|---|
| Price — 10k contacts | ~$150/month | ~$59/month ▲ |
| Price — 50k contacts | ~$400/month | ~$150/month ▲ |
| Shopify integration | Best in class — native, real-time ▲ | Good — native Shopify app |
| Predictive analytics | Yes — LTV, churn, next order ▲ | Basic engagement scoring |
| Segmentation depth | Extremely advanced ▲ | Good — standard segments |
| Pre-built automations | 15+ flows, highly customisable | 20+ pre-built workflows |
| A/B testing | Full multi-variate testing ▲ | Subject line and send time |
| SMS capabilities | Strong — Klaviyo SMS | Strong — native SMS |
| Email template editor | Drag-and-drop and HTML | Drag-and-drop and HTML |
| Forms and pop-ups | Yes — embedded, popup, flyout | Yes — full form builder |
| CDP features | Yes — Klaviyo CDP (2024) ▲ | Basic customer profiles |
| Deliverability | Excellent | Excellent |
| Analytics depth | Best in class ▲ | Good — standard ecomm metrics |
| Learning curve | Steep — powerful but complex | Gentle — intuitive ▲ |
How Much More Does Klaviyo Actually Cost?
Klaviyo's contact-based pricing adds up quickly. At 10,000 contacts with email and SMS, you are paying approximately $150/month. At 50,000 contacts, $400+/month. At 100,000 contacts, $700–800/month. Omnisend at the same contact counts is roughly 55–65% cheaper. Over 12 months for a brand with 50,000 contacts, that is approximately $3,000 in savings. The question is whether Klaviyo's additional features generate more than $3,000 in incremental revenue. For brands using Klaviyo's predictive analytics, advanced segmentation and CDP features effectively, the answer is usually yes. For brands using it as a basic flow and campaign tool, the answer is probably no.
How Deep Does Each Platform Go with Shopify Data?
Klaviyo's Shopify integration is genuinely best in class. It syncs not just orders and customers but product catalogue data, browse behaviour via the Klaviyo pixel, predicted LTV, churn risk scores and expected next purchase date — enabling segmentation and personalisation that Omnisend cannot match. Omnisend's Shopify integration is solid and covers the fundamentals: order events trigger automation flows correctly, purchase history is available for segmentation, and the sync is reliable. For 80% of email marketing use cases, Omnisend's Shopify data is sufficient. The 20% gap is in predictive and behavioural analytics that justify Klaviyo's price premium.
Who Builds Better Automated Revenue?
Both platforms ship with pre-built automation templates for core flows: welcome series, abandoned cart, post-purchase, browse abandonment and win-back. Omnisend's 20+ pre-built workflows are well-designed and easy to customise — a non-technical marketer can have a full flow library live in a week. Klaviyo's flows are more customisable with more branching logic options, better multi-variate split testing and deeper conditional logic based on Shopify data. The gap matters most for advanced flows: Klaviyo enables branches based on predicted LTV, subscription status from Recharge, specific products browsed and dozens of other Shopify-specific conditions that Omnisend cannot access.
Which Platform for Which Revenue Stage
Under $1M revenue: Omnisend. Its free tier is generous and paid plans affordable. You do not need Klaviyo's advanced features yet and the cost savings are better deployed elsewhere. $1M–$3M: Evaluate honestly. If running sophisticated flows with complex segmentation, Klaviyo is worth it. If running standard flows and campaigns without leveraging advanced analytics, Omnisend saves $2,000–$5,000 per year. $3M+: Klaviyo. At this scale, incremental revenue from better segmentation, predictive analytics and CDP capabilities typically far exceeds the cost premium.

Both platforms maintain excellent deliverability infrastructure and consistently achieve 95%+ inbox placement rates for properly managed lists. Deliverability is primarily determined by list hygiene, sending practices and domain authentication — not the platform itself.
